Job summary
Please note - this role is fully remote
An innovative and exciting opportunity has arisen in our Kent and Sussex Community based Dermatology Service. We are looking for an experienced Independent Nurse Prescribers to join our Nurse led remote prescribing service. Currently the team comprises of 9 Nurse Prescribers and 4 coordinators .
The successful candidates will be registered INP who are currently practicing and holding clinics independently. Dermatology experience essential. Clinics to be undertaken will be , Isotretinoin monitoring, Systemic and Biologic medication reviews.
The post holders will be an experienced clinical nurses and registered Independent Nurse Prescribers. They will demonstrate safe clinical decision making and expert care. As an INP they will work closely with the remote clinic and medical team to meet the needs of the service users, ensuring there is a focus on reflection, best practice, nursing competencies and professional development in line with the nursing strategy and always adhering to the 4 pillars of Nursing Practice, Education, Leadership, research and clinical practice.

About us
Sussex Community Dermatology Service (SCDS) is a busy community dermatology service stretching across Coastal West Sussex, Surrey, Horsham, Mid Sussex, North and West Kent. We are an independent healthcare provider of NHS dermatology services. The clinical team consists of consultants and GPwSIs as well as registered trained nurses and health care assistants. The team is committed to individual learning, professional development and strives for excellence in patient care.
